T20 captaincy controversy Leaves Shaheen Afridi ‘unhappy’

The ongoing dispute surrounding Pakistan’s T20 captaincy has left Shaheen Shah Afridi dissatisfied, as the Pakistan Cricket Board’s (PCB) selection committee remains divided on whether to replace him as skipper.

According to these sources, members of the selection committee have different rationales for wanting to replace Shaheen as captain, leading to a lack of consensus on the matter.

Furthermore, it’s been noted that the selection committee has reached out to Shaheen directly regarding this issue.

This topic has also become a subject of discussion among players currently attending the army fitness camp in Kakul.

Recent reports suggested that the selection committee has opted to reinstate Babar Azam as T20 captain for the upcoming five-match series against New Zealand.

Babar had previously relinquished captaincy across all formats following Pakistan’s disappointing exit from the 2023 ODI World Cup, after which Shaheen was appointed T20 captain and Shan Masood as Test captain.

However, following Lahore Qalandars’ underwhelming performance in the Pakistan Super League’s ninth edition and changes within the PCB hierarchy, Babar has emerged as the frontrunner for the captaincy position.

A meeting chaired by PCB chief Mohsin Naqvi, attended by Chief Operating Officer Salman Naseer, selection committee members Mohammad Yousuf, Wahab Riaz, Abdul Razzaq, Bilal Afzal, and Director of International Cricket Usman Wahla, took place recently.

During this meeting, the selection committee members presented their recommendations regarding the national cricket team’s captaincy.

Discussions were also held regarding potential leadership changes for the upcoming T20 World Cup in 2024, as well as adjustments to the coaching staff.

The PCB aims to adopt a novel approach by appointing separate coaches for red-ball and white-ball cricket, with advertisements posted on the board’s website to this effect.

Gary Kirsten is under consideration for the head coach role in white-ball cricket, while Jason Gillespie is likely to lead coaching efforts for the red-ball format.
